Campbelltown Council Schedules Meetings And Debates

The council opened at 8 30 p m June 19 with Mayor Marlow presiding. Ald Hazlett was absent while Works inspector Asher and Health Inspector Bayliss had been excused. The body debated recreation ground sites, a fruit stall on Queen Street, and school planning for Minto East. Meetings covered rates refunds, town planning, street works, and liquor issues on weekend train travel.

Campbelltown A H and L Society Holds Rainy Committee Meeting

President Sedgwick chaired the Campbelltown A H and L Society Committee meeting in wet conditions with poor attendance. H G Whiting resigned but was urged to reconsider as workers like him are scarce. Discussions covered finances, show dates for 1952, prizes, life member badges, and show grounds before adjourning after 11 40 p.m.

Accidental Timbering Injury Hits Appin Man

Mr Henry Budden of Appin suffered a broken thigh and several ribs when a fallen tree trunk slammed him after a power saw cut. Mrs Mary Thomas of Narellan is announced dead with interment at St Thomas Church Cemetery. Mrs Howes of Minto is wished sympathy.

Electricity Committee Report Adopts Vehicle and Power Measures

The June 19 report to Council from the local Electricity Committee chaired by Ald Lea recommends sharing maintenance of vehicles with local garages and, if possible, performing work at work sites to avoid disrupting water heating programs. It also proposes covering added costs from the Railways Department for off peak electricity to power heating, and increases council charges from 17 1951 to 1d per kwh. After-hours duties grant W Smith and W Wassall an on-call allowance of £2 weekly plus a £5 weekly telephone cost allowance.

Milk Zone Dairymen's Council Campbelltown Meeting Recap

The Campbelltown branch meeting at Town Hall elected J Clark president unopposed with T R Fitzgibbon and C Murray as vice presidents. F J Sedgewick re elected secretary. Discussions covered winter milk pricing, production balance, Appin milk lorry timing, and call for a can washer at the depot.
